    I really love huge units, especially when playing with the barbarians. You learn to value every unit, even the cheapest peasants, as losing 240 men means losing 1/4 of the town's population the unit was recruited from...

    I can really recommend it: play as the germans, with huge units, on very hard/very hard. I think it is the most challenging of all the startups i've ever had in this game. (besides of the greeks maybe, but their main challenge is the rather spread out starting position , and the early invasion by the brutii and scipii)

    About cities: they are a real pain with huge units, but defense is still better than attacking. Attacking with huge units is .. well... a chaos. You loose way too many men to the wall defences, and huge units take a lot of time to pass the wall, and to re-group on the other side, during which time the enemy will happily slaughter them.

    Because of the heavy losses an assault can cause, i find myself letting the besieged city starve out more often. They will have to break out sooner or later anyway, at which point i'll be waiting for them outside the walls.

    All in one, huge unit size not only makes the game feel more epic, it also adds quite a lot of strategic depth in some cases.
